Clinical Trials for Mesothelioma Patients: Cisplatin, Imatinib Mesylate, and Pemetrexed Outcomes Measures

Read about the outcomes measures for a current clinical trial being conducted to study the effects of Cisplatin, Imatinib Mesylate, and Pemetrexed or patients who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ma. Please note: this information is provided by Weitz & Luxenberg for informational purposes only. At this time, this study is only being conducted in Lille, France.



Primary Outcome Measures:
• Determine the maximum tolerated dose of the combination of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] Secondary Outcome Measures:

• Explore the biologic effects of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ed on tumor tissue by histologic analysis of biopsy tissue.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Explore the biologic effects of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ed on tumor tissue by non-invasive assessments of tumor vascularity.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Explore the biologic effects of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ed on tumor tissue by electron microscopy analysis of endothelial cell architecture.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Explore the effects of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ed on surrogate markers in serum.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Assess the rate of response to therapy.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Determine the doses of the combination regimen of cisplatin, imatinib mesylate, and pemetrexed that enables de-phosphorylation of PDGF-R on malignant mesothelioma tumor cells.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

• Determine the pharmacokinetic interaction between agents in this combination regimen. [ Time Frame: 2 Years ] [ Designated as safety issue: No ]

Courtesy of ClinicalTrials.gov, a service of the U.S. National Institutes of Health
